Relax and holiday The space A marvelous house at the feet of the mountain 'Monte Monaco', at about 150 meters from the seashore, nearby the old tunafishing-building 'Tonnara del Secco', in a place which, unless the construction-boom of the eighties, has been left relatively 'unpolluted'. Compared to the town, where during summer-period it's quit impossible finding some rest and quiet, here the only visitors you could have are the cows and sheep outside the fence. It’s not a ‘villa’, at least we don’t like calling it a villa, it’s a house (‘una casa’, as is it called in Italian). The house is comfortable, with 7 sleeping-possibilities (1 double bedrooms, 2 twin bedrooms which can become double and 1 small room with 1 bed), 2 toilets, living-room and a big kitchen. In reality this kitchen during summer isn't used that much, because of the possibility to stay outside 24h / 24h, to eat around the big marble- table, to prepare the barbecue or just simply to sit and read a book, taking some sunshine after a swim in the nearby sea or after having taken a fresh shower. And if you have a hammock, bring it with you, because laying in the hammock under the pine-tress is one of the most beautiful things to do. A baby cot can be put available. Bedroom 1 with double bed. Bedroom 2 with 2 single beds. Bedroom 3 with 1 double bed or 2 single beds, on mezzanine. Bedroom 4 with 1 single bed. 2 bathrooms. 1 with shower, wc, bidet - 1 smaller bathroom with shower, wc and hairdryer. External shower extremely useful during summer-days. Kitchen with cooking facilities, fridge (including small freezer), table
